How ecommerce work

Basic steps becoming eCommerce Getting an Internet Merchant Bank Account Web Hosting Obtaining a Digital Certificate Finding a Provider of Online Transactions Creating or Purchasing a Shopping Cart Software

Some additional issues Take up to a month to come through A merchant bank account need to upgrade to an Internet account Ensure that your bank has credit card processors that can connect to FDC, Paymentech or CyberCash Be able to handle Card Not Present transactions.

Web Hosting Good uptime Good technical support Fast connection to the Net Staff that is knowledgeable about eCommerce Compatibility with major eCommerce providers

Obtaining a Digital Certificate A digital certificate, also known as a SSL Server Certificate, enables SSL (Secure Socket Layer encryption) on the web server. SSL protects communications A certificate costs about $ and can be obtained from Thawte or VerisignThawteVerisign

Finding a Provider of Online Transactions How many transactions expect in a month How many products to put on web site How complex the software need to be How much willing to spend

Shopping Cart Software Shopping cart software is an operating system that can be used to allow people to purchase items, keep track of accounts

Marketing your site Submit the site to as many search engines as possible Make deals to web sites with similar themes to create reciprocal links. Purchase space from a popular website to display advertising banner Word of mouth is very powerful on the Net Avoid spamming

Conclusion eCommerce can be a very rewarding venture Investigate the web sites that are possible rivals and formulate a strategy for competing against them.
